GOALKEEPER

Hart – £6.9m – quality  HOLD

As per each week, the best defence and with Kompany injured hes the only guaranteed starter although Nastasic should be a more secure option as a result .  Fixtures improving.

Begovic £5.5m budget  HOLD

Fixtures now getting tough but with the right rotation (Bunn works nicely) he’s still a good option.  Getting a bit expensive so I’m not sure I would be buying given the alternatives in defence especially Cameron at £4.7m.  Stoke continue to show their defensive strength and I now rate them the 4th best defence.

Guzan – £4.6m budgetHOLD

Good rotation keeper.  Defence looking stronger.

Bunn £4.0m Budget BUY

One of the better defences outside the elite.  Ruddy is out until Feb and he’s cheap.  A great buy

Federici £4.3m Budget  HOLD

Price, save points and game time security is the only reason why you would hold this dodgy keeper in this dodgy defence.  Rotation only.

Szczesny £5.3m fixtures BUY

Good fixtures good defence despite what you’re told.

Gazzaniga £4.0m Budget SELL

Injured no return date

 

DEFENCE

Rafael – £6.4m –  attack HOLD

Surprisingly held his place in the City derby despite the early subbing the week before and all the speculation. Great fixtures incl GW17 home to sunderland so stay for te ride because no ones safe in the defence.

Cuellar £4.6m attack HOLD

Sunderland despite my poor defensive rating do have the ability to get clean sheets at home as their home defensive stats arent bad   They are the principal anomolie in this area.  Rotation only.   Has also shown some attacking stats surprisingly.  Fixtures about to get horrible so emphasise home rotation only.

Johnson £6.3m fixtures attack BUY

Im a huge fan of this guy who plays like a winger with clean sheet potential and has the best shooting stats of any defender.  He is more expensive than everyone else but has that attacking edge.  I don’t normally recommend paying premiums for attacking defenders but this is one of the few exceptions.  Liverpool also have good fixtures including a home game against Vila in GW17

Wisdom – £4.5m budget HOLD

Enrique is apparently back this weekend although never be that sure with a hamstring injury.  Given that uncertainty and the fact that i cant believe downing has any longevity in the position means its a hold for a little while yet.

Enrique £6.1m fixtures attack HOLD(injury doubt)

Injured but expected to return this week.  Unfortunately exactly the reason why I would buy Johnson and not Enrique happened last week when Enrique reverted to a FB instead of a winger.  I definitely wouldn’t sell with the fixtures but given the price differential I would always go for Johnson given a choice.

Sagna £5.1m fixtures HOLD 

Surprisingly returned last week.   The Arsenal defence is underrated and Sagna also brings good attacking potential at a really reasonable price.  Good fixtures as well.  Gibbs at the slightly higher price of £5.4m is a BUY though

Nastasic £5.6m value  HOLD

Poor Lescott.  If it wasnt enough that a 19 year old has taken your place when the other CB is injured he goes for K Toure instead.  The Kompany injury give Nastasic pretty much guaranteed certainty of game time but how much will the quality of the defence be affected by the loss of one of the worlds best CBs, thats the question.  definitely done sell especially with the fixtures improving but may be worth monitoring before you pile in.  Newcastle away will be a good test.

Caulker £4.9m value fixtures attack BUY

should have been in the “ones to watch” before.  Great fixtures starting with his former loan club Swansea at the weekend.  Seems to have his place nailed and there’s nothing wrong with the defence in my mind.  Great value as well

Cameron £4.7m value BUY

Again should have been on here.  For the 4th best defence he’s great value.  Shawcross and Huth given the fixtures are just a step too far in cost for me but he’s great value even with diabolical fixtures as they can get a CS against anybody out side the elite teams.

MIDFIELD

Fellaini – £7.9m form.   HOLD

Surprisingly didn’t perform against Spurs despite Everton’s domination.  Still in the last 6 shooting stats but not dominating them.  Monitor the fixture proof position although if you’re a doubter which I’m not there just yet away to stoke is a great time to sell as the chances of returning arent great.

Cazorla – £9.5m  quality.  HOLD

Not performing and really testing everyones patiene but the fixtures are just so good.   A dodgy assist quelled the pain for one week though.  .  He’s only still in my team due to these fixtures and for the fact that you should NEVER sell anyone before they play Reading.  Here’s a reminder to keep you from pushing the transfer button

Rdg  A
Wig  A
Whm  H
New  H
South  A

They really don’t get much better so keep patient but don’t buy.

Lallana – £6.1m – fixtures form SELL

1 returning game in the last 8.  still in the shooting stats but  A blank this week means now’s the time to sell.

McAnuff – £5.1m fixtures SELL

with the 2 game week gone its a sell.  1 return in the last 8 and no shooting form what so ever so sell.

Valencia £8.4m – fixtures HOLD

Only if you cant afford RVP.  Assist based player but probably the best alternative

Sterling £5.7m HOLD

Place seems assured.  An attacking midfielder for Liverpool at this price with these fixtures is good value.  Isn’t that consistent though and hasn’t shown up in any shooting or chances created stats so you’re relying on fixtures, position and value rather than consistent returns.

Bale £9.6m Quality fixtures HOLD (INJURED EXPECTED BACK DEC 16)

Apparently back this week although who knows with Hamstrings.  great fixtures for Spurs so don’t sell and buy when fit.

Walcott £8.6m fixtures HOLD (INJURY DOUBT)

Apparently back this week.  Not sure I would buy with the injury cloud but definitely don’t sell when Reading is the next game

Michu £8.0m form value BUY

Unbelievable form he’s in.  First in the last 6 shooting stats despite ordinary fixtures and this really could be the evidence of him being fixture proof.  Add to the fact that his finishing is nothing short of lethal and that his upcoming fixtures have 3 good ones out of 6 as you can see below then its impossible to ignore him.  Heres the upcoming 6

FORWARDS

RVP – £13.8m – QUALITY fixtures. BUY

While Utd have such good fixtures he’s an essential. Lack of production from the midfield means he’s the best option by far.  Stats aren’t anything like last year but still worth buying.  I personally would stick with RVP ver Rooney.  You can see my reasoning in the bandwagons and sinking ships article.

Lambert – £6.1m  form. value SELL

A blank is a good time to sell

Ba – £8.2m  form . HOLD

Second in the shooting stats for the season and the last 6 albeit on good fixtures.  unless you want to put in someone else i would just see how he reacts to the more difficult fixtures

Suarez – £10.3m fixtures BUY

Great fixtures.  Miles ahead of everyone in the shooting stats and now seems to have turned it in to goals.  I would go as far as saying a must have for me.

Holt £6.0m HOLD

You cant sell before a Wigan home game

Giroud £8.5m fixtures HOLD (INJURY DOUBT)

Same as all the Arsenal players.  You cant sell before a game against Reading

Benteke £6.5m form HOLD

1 return in the last 5 and away to Liverpool is not the time to buy but fixtures improve although its a hard 3 before a good 3 as you will see below
